Dr. Kingsley E. Agho. Assoc. Prof. Dr. Ben Wheeler. SpletMany employers offer a short-term group plan as a company-paid benefit to all employees. Long-Term Disability Insurance (LTD) . Long-term disability insurance has an elimination period of at least 90 days. After that, benefits are paid for a longer term, typically, two years, five years, 10 years, to age 65, or for life, depending on the policy.
